Learn UX/UI design for the following 15 reasons:

 



The ability to enhance user experiences and earn a high salary are just a few of the many advantages of learning UX/UI design. It also allows for continuous learning and problem-solving, with opportunities to work remotely and on various platforms and industries.  Furthermore, UX/UI design skills are transferable and can be applied to a wide range of roles. 



 Learn UX/UI design for the following 15 reasons: 



1.  High Demand:

 The field of UX/UI design is experiencing significant growth, with a projected 23% increase in jobs from 2021 to 2031. 



 2.  Increased Salary Potential:

 UX/UI designers often command higher salaries due to the high demand and specialized skills required. 



 3.  Career Flexibility:

 UX/UI design offers remote work opportunities, allowing you to work from anywhere with an internet connection. 



 4.  Flexible Work Hours:

 Work schedules can be changed to accommodate a variety of work styles and preferences in many UX/UI roles.


5.  Continuous Learning:

 The field is constantly evolving, requiring designers to stay updated on new tools and trends. 



 6.  Direct Impact on User Satisfaction:

 UX/UI design directly impacts how users interact with products and services, leading to increased satisfaction and engagement. 



 7.  Influence on Business Outcomes:

 Good UX/UI design can drive business success by attracting new customers, increasing engagement, and boosting sales. 



 8.  Problem-Solving and Creativity:

 UX/UI design involves identifying user pain points and creating solutions through creative design. 



 9.  Approach centered on the user:

 UX/UI design is fundamentally about understanding user needs and behaviors to create user-friendly products. 



 10.  Multi-Disciplinary Nature:

 UX/UI design encompasses various skills, including user research, information architecture, visual design, and interaction design. 



 11.  Transferable Skills:

 UX/UI design skills are transferable to a wide range of roles and industries. 



 12.  Human-Centric Work:

 UX/UI designers have the opportunity to create impactful experiences that improve people's lives. 



 13.  Remote Work Opportunities:

 The ability to work remotely makes UX/UI design a flexible and appealing career choice. 



 14.  Personal Fulfillment:

 Seeing the positive impact of your designs on users can be incredibly rewarding. 



 15.  Opportunity to Shape Digital Experiences:

 UX/UI design allows you to shape the way people interact with technology and the digital world.
